

BACHELOR OF SCIENCE IN AGRIBUSINESS [BSPT] The curriculum of this program integrates science, agriculture and food technology together with business management to produce graduates for the agribusiness industry at the level of farm production to that of the consumer. Aspects of agricultural science and technology are covered in the curriculum under crop science, post harvest technology and animal science while those in business management are found under management, marketing, finance and accounting.

Fellowships, scholarships, assistantships are usually available for postgraduate students wishing to study in Malaysia, depending either on availability within the institution and your academic qualifications. Additionally, a number of scholarships are available from other institutions and organisations, such as the Malaysian government.
